British Airways will offer free high-speed in-flight wifi through satellite deal
Passengers flying with the airline can soon enjoy high-speed internet onboard without charge due to a new partnership with the billionaire's space firm.
Complimentary and Quick Internet Across the Board
The airline announced that this no-cost, “reliable and lightning-fast” connectivity provision via the satellite provider is set to be accessible to passengers flying economy, business, or premium cabins from next month.
Broad Implementation Over Several Flight Operators
The holding firm of British Airways, IAG, announced it had finalized an deal with SpaceX to provide connectivity access for more than 500 planes within its airlines, which also include Aer Lingus, the Spanish carrier, and the low-cost airline.
Seamless Internet from Boarding through Landing
The airline explained that the rollout of the system was included in a £7bn “upgrade” initiative that will deliver smooth wifi access for travelers starting at boarding to arrival, even when they are flying above oceans or isolated areas.
Passengers will be able to connect numerous gadgets and do not have to use a separate password.
“Gamechanging for British Airways as well as passengers, improving onboard service during flights our flights by offering customers continuous connectivity from start to finish.”
Current Internet Services
Limited connectivity service is currently available for BA flyers through most of the airline's jets through the .air system.
Enrollees in BA’s loyalty club are able to dispatch communications plus text-based emails onboard without paying, whereas travelers wishing to watch music, films, and movies during their flight if not travelling in first class may be charged between four pounds ninety-nine to twenty-one pounds ninety-nine for one wifi package.
